Table 1 Range of values from initial validation population of the fibrosis-4 score, range
| Range in initial validation set | Reference ranges | |
| ALT (U/L) | 14-156 | 5-40 |
| AST (U/L) | 13-97 | 5-40 |
| Platelets | 130-258 × 109/L | 150-410 × 109/L |
| Age (years) | 33-47 | NA |
| BMI (kg/m2) | 20-28 | 18.5-24.9 |
| Albumin (U/L) | 38-46 | 35-50 |
Table 2 Breakdown of patients meeting initial validation criteria, n (%)
| Criterion | Number (n = 462) | Number (n = 89) |
| Age 33-47 (years) | 89 (19) | |
| ALT 14-156 (U/L) | 288 (62) | 82 (92) |
| AST 13-97 (U/L) | 439 (95) | 86 (97) |
| Platelets 130-258 | 224 (48) | 39 (44) |
| Albumin 38-46 (U/L) | 349 (76) | 64 (72) |
| Met all 5 criteria | 24 (5) | 24 (27) |
